Output d528593eaf81cb9e7c080f9f1045c0d97eb33901c99c1ce554e6f05c5b8d3b04:66

value
19311
script pubkey
OP_0 OP_PUSHBYTES_20 8656b781fc16e7e7e717044ac750a70eb0a299e1
address
bc1qsett0q0uzmn70echq39vw598p6c29x0pkug34u
transaction
d528593eaf81cb9e7c080f9f1045c0d97eb33901c99c1ce554e6f05c5b8d3b04